Description:
Centrally located in Coimbra and with a fantastic view over the city and its Historical University, this modern family run hotel offers the best choice of accommodation for both the business and leisure traveller. The hotel is located in the main cultural and business centre of Coimbra. In walking distance of the hotel you can find restaurants, bakeries, cafes and supermarkets, as well as the historic area, the University of Coimbra and large shopping and leisure areas.All rooms were recently renewed and are equipped with: air conditioning, telephone, satellite television, individual safe, bathroom with hair-dryer, double-glazing and free Wireless Internet.

Transportation:
- By car, after leaving the A1 head straight for the centre of Coimbra and you will easily find the hotel. - The Hotel Oslo is located in the very center of Coimbra, only 50 meters from the main train station, Coimbra A.
